ABOUT THE ROLE
You will perform in a lead high-level specialist role, as a subject matter expert on S&T projects, focused on team and client leadership, mentoring our people, and advancing the quality of our work. This role will be joining the design team for a significant 1.25 million square foot laboratory facility for a leading biotechnology company in San Francisco, CA.
- Actively seek to further the state of the art within our industry and develop innovative solutions and responses as the needs of researchers evolve.
- Effectively collaborate with a project team to provide technical expertise in the programming and planning for projects.
- Lead user group meetings to collect and refine program needs and assess space utilization.
- Communicate planning concepts to project teams and owners, verbally and through graphic and written reports and work effectively with architectural designers to optimize plans that further owners’ goals and objectives.
- Translate planning concepts into comprehensible terms for clients, designers, and project team members.
- Lead the development, modification and/or review of planning concepts and solutions.
- Lead the development of architectural drawings and specifications to translate planning concepts into project documentation for construction.
- Develop project scope, plan, and services during the contract process.
- Incorporate Integrated Sustainable Design solutions into projects.
- Develop and maintain excellent relationships with existing and potential clients.
- Provide guidance and advice to other designers and project leaders.

- Minimum Bachelor's degree in Architecture, Interior Design, Engineering or a related degree required.
- Minimum 10 years of related experience required.
- Must have previous experience performing as a subject matter expert on projects ranging from large, complex, or multiple projects for the S&T market.
- Licensure or registration in the United States preferred.
- LEED accreditation preferred.
- Knowledge of building codes and requirements.
- Must have advanced knowledge in discipline.
- Must possess business acumen.
- Must have the ability to be client facing with strong verbal and written communication skills.
- Must be able to lead less experienced team members
- Strong technical knowledge, coordination skills and the ability to build a rapport with the project team and client is essential.
- Familiarity with Revit, Microsoft Office and Bluebeam required.
- Ability to travel as project needs require.
